What is the stage of wound healing, homeostasis?
It is immediately following the injury. Blood clot occurs.
What is the inflammatory phase?
The inflammatory phase begins 0-3 days after the injury. Fibroblast
What is the proliferation phase?
The proliferation phase begins 2-24 days after the injury occurs. Proliferating subcutaneous fat.
What is the epitheliazation (remodelling) phase?
The epitheliazation phase begins 24 days - 1 year and beyond. Freshly healed epidermis.
